Taiwan will receive 66 new American-made F-16 fighter jets in the biggest arms sale to the self-governing island in years. 9News

The new F-16s, known as the F-16V or Viper, will be made at Lockheed Martin factories in Greenville, South Carolina, and Fort Worth, Texas.

When the deal was formally approved last year, it was greeted with strong bipartisan backing from Congress, including from the Democratic chairman and the leading Republican on the House Foreign Affairs Committee. Four US-made F-16 fighter jets cross the sky during a drill near the Suao navy harbour in Yilan, eastern Taiwan.Beijing responded by condemning the visit while sending its fighter jets past the median point in the Taiwan Strait, the relatively narrow stretch of water separating Taiwan from mainland China.

The deal comes as China has been increasing pressure on Taiwan, which Beijing considers to be an inseparable part of its territory. Australian military analyst Peter Layton of the Griffith Asia Institute said the F-16 sale could actually help stabilise the Taiwan situation, at least from a military standpoint.

A Pentagon report in May 2019 warned that Taiwan's traditional military advantages over Beijing in the event of a cross-strait conflict were eroding in the face of China's continued efforts to modernise its armed forces.
